The original Animal Crossing: Pocket Camp game was released in 2017. This new one-time purchase app is packed with items and events that were released over the course of seven years. It keeps the general game play of Animal Crossing: Pocket Camp without additional in-game purchases. As a campsite manager, it's up to you to build a fun campsite. While working as the manager, you can also fish, catch bugs, chat with animals, and collect your favorite furniture. You can also change into your favorite outfit, make lots of detours, and enjoy your relaxing camp life! ◆ Decorate your campsite with over 10,000 items From tents and swings to lazy rivers and merry-go-rounds, there are tons of items you can use to decorate your campsite with to your taste. ◆ Meet the animals A lot of animals with quirky personalities will make an appearance. The animals are very curious about your campsite. The animal pal you choose as a camp caretaker will help you with your job. Walk around the forest together and get inspiration on how to build a lovely campsite. ◆ Tons of seasonal events There will be lots of events such as Garden Events and Fishing Tourneys every month. Don't forget Halloween, Toy Day, Bunny Day, and the Summer Festival. Jump into these events to collect seasonal items. ◆ Continue from your save data Players who played the Animal Crossing: Pocket Camp game can transfer their save data and continue playing. ※Save data can be transferred until June 2nd, 2025. ==========New Game Play Added to the Animal Crossing: Pocket Camp Complete Game========== ◆ Camper Cards You can create a Camper Card that introduces you. Pick a color and pose and it's done. You can also scan other players' Camper Cards and enjoy trading and collecting. ◆ Gatherings at the Whistle Pass You can visit a new place that didn't exist in Animal Crossing: Pocket Camp. Other players whose Camper Cards you registered will come visit. Enjoy music, with a nightly live guitar performance by K.K. Slider. ◆ Complete Ticket When you participate in events, you can earn Complete Tickets. Exchange them for limited-edition items that you missed out on or fortune cookies of your choice. ◆ Enjoy Custom Designs You can scan Custom Designs created in the Animal Crossing: New Horizons game for the Nintendo Switch system, then wear or otherwise use them in the app. ※Animal Crossing: Pocket Camp Complete only supports downloading Custom Designs. You cannot create new Custom Designs in the app. Animal Crossing: Pocket Camp Complete is packed with fun. Decorate your dream campsite! ※Although constant online connection is not required, temporary data communication may be required for the following processes, which may result in data communication usage.  ・ Communicating with your Nintendo Account  ・ Updating the time  ・ Downloading data such as software updates ※Some events may not function properly if you change the time on your device. ※Save data will be saved onto your device. ※Please note that if you delete the app, save data will also be deleted. ※Operation is not guaranteed for all devices that meet the operating conditions. It may not work properly depending on the device's performance and specifications, device-specific application usage conditions, etc. ※Certain items from Animal Crossing: Pocket Camp will not be available in Animal Crossing: Pocket Camp Complete. ※To transfer save data, you must link your Nintendo Account in Animal Crossing: Pocket Camp. ※Custom Designs can be applied to clothing, umbrellas, uchiwa fans, handheld flags, face-cutout standees, and path/flooring.   • Impossible to Complete

    1
    By Bill_K.
    I love the game, but the Happy Homeroom ranks will be impossible to complete in this version, and therefore it is impossible to unlock all gold furniture and complete the catalog. Even starting at Ultimate Rank 1, you need 4175 medals to reach Ultimate Rank 200 and unlock the final piece of gold furniture. If you’ve completed normal classes, Lottie’s challenges currently give you 9 medals/3 classes per month (108 medals per year). Cookie classes have been removed. So it will take 38+ years to reach the final level. Nintendo can’t be serious about this and they need to fix it. They gave us a “Complete” game that is impossible to complete. I wouldn’t have bothered buying it if I knew this was the case.
